July 08, 2021    Updated data for NCBI RefSeq tracks for human assembly hg38

+

+We are pleased to announce the updated NCBI RefSeq Annotation Release 109.20210514 tracks for the +hg38/GRCh38 +assembly. To keep up with the periodic version releases, we will update the NCBI RefSeq tracks +automatically for both hg19/GRCh37 and hg38/GRCh38. For all of these tracks, the alignments +and coordinates are provided by RefSeq.These tracks are organized in a composite track that +includes:

June 30, 2021   

The UCSC Genome Browser's list of genetic variation datasets is now more organized, with a new folder for previous dbSNP versions. We have listened to your requests and are continuing to make our site faster and easier! This change clears up some outdated less-popular links (for mm10, hg19, and hg38) while retaining all functionality. The previous versions of dbSNP can be accessed and visualized by the new dbSNP Archive supertrack.
